Snapdragon X Elite Package Power Can Touch Nearly 100W, Making It More Than Twice The Amount Compared To Apple’s M3 Pro

The Snapdragon X Elite was previously reported to operate on two power limits; 23W and 80W. However, according to the latest findings, Qualcomm’s newest ARM chipset can touch almost 100W, and that is for the CPU alone, making it a power guzzler compared to its closest competition, Apple’s M3 Pro. Kirin 9010 Consumes The Same Power As Qualcomm’s Older Snapdragon 8 Plus Gen 1 While Being 30 Percent Slower, Reveals A Series Of Tests

Huawei added a slew of improvements to its latest Kirin 9010 over the Kirin 9000S, such as a 12-core CPU cluster, but those upgrades do not necessarily translate into the chipset being faster or more power efficient than the rest of the competition. According to a series of tests, the company’s latest SoC is revealed to be 30 percent slower than Qualcomm’s previous-generation Snapdragon 8 Plus Gen 1 while consuming the same amount of power. Snapdragon 8 Gen 4 Flagships Could Feature High-Capacity 5,500mAh Batteries To Compensate For The Chipset’s Increased Power Consumption

Qualcomm might find it difficult to tame the power consumption of the upcoming Snapdragon 8 Gen 4, despite the chipset reported on multiple occasions to be mass produced on TSMC’s 3nm ‘N3E’ node. Theoretically, an improved manufacturing process should mean that the flagship SoC will be energy-efficient, but a tipster hints that smartphone makers opting to use the Snapdragon 8 Gen 4 in their models will add bigger batteries. Companies may compensate for the silicon’s increased power by incorporating bigger cells to deliver that record runtime.

Apple Executives Defend Company’s MacBook Lineup With 8GB Unified RAM, Says This Configuration Is ‘Suitable’ For Many Tasks

The new 13-inch, 15-inch M3 MacBook Air and the base M3 MacBook Pro all have 8GB unified RAM for the base configuration. Where Apple’s competitors have started outfitting their premium notebooks with 16GB RAM as standard, the company has taken a backseat when it comes to upping the total memory count. According to the latest interview, Apple executives have defended the technology giant’s decision by stating that this amount of unified RAM is ‘suitable’ for various tasks.
